# star-rating.js
[![npm version](https://badge.fury.io/js/star-rating.js.svg)](https://badge.fury.io/js/star-rating.js)
[![License](https://img.shields.io/badge/license-MIT-blue.svg)](https://github.com/pryley/star-rating.js/blob/master/LICENSE)
A zero-dependency library that transforms a select with numerical-range values (i.e. 1-5) into a dynamic star rating element.
For production, use the files from the `dist/` folder.

## Usage
```html
<link href="css/star-rating.css" rel="stylesheet">
<select class="star-rating">
<option value="">Select a rating</option>
<option value="5">Excellent</option>
<option value="4">Very Good</option>
<option value="3">Average</option>
<option value="2">Poor</option>
<option value="1">Terrible</option>
</select>
<script src="js/star-rating.min.js"></script>
<script>
var starRatingControls = new StarRating( '.star-rating' );
</script>
```
To rebuild all star rating controls (e.g. after form fields have changed with ajax):
```js
starRatingControls.rebuild();
```
To fully remove all star rating controls, including all attached Event Listeners:
```js
starRatingControls.destroy();
```
## Options
Here are the default options
```js
{
classname: "gl-star-rating",
clearable: true,
initialText: "Select a Rating",
maxStars: 10,
showText: true,
}
```
### classname:
Type: `String`
Determines the classname to use of the rendered star-rating HTMLElement. If you change this, make sure you also change the SCSS `$star-rating[base-classname]` map variable to match.
### clearable:
Type: `Boolean`
Determines whether the star rating can be cleared by clicking on an already pre-selected star.
### initialText:
Type: `String`
Determines the initial text when no value is selected. This has no effect if `showText` is set to false.
### maxStars:
Type: `Integer`
Determines the maximum number of stars allowed in a star rating.
### showText:
Type: `Boolean`
Determines whether or not the rating text is shown.
## Build
Star Rating uses [npm](https://www.npmjs.com/get-npm) or [yarn](https://yarnpkg.com/) to manage package dependencies and [gulp](http://gulpjs.com/) to build from `src/`.
```sh
yarn
gulp
```
The compiled files will be saved in the `dist/` folder.
### Style Customization
Sass is used to build the stylesheet so you can `@import` the `src/star-rating.scss` file to compile it directly into your Sass project.
Following are the default sass values for Star Rating, they are contained in a map variable.
```sass
$star-rating-defaults: (
base-classname : 'gl-star-rating',
base-display : block,
base-height : 26px,
font-size : 0.8em,
font-weight : 600,
parent : '',
star-empty : url(../img/star-empty.svg),
star-full : url(../img/star-full.svg),
star-half : url(../img/star-half.svg),
star-size : 24px,
text-background: #1a1a1a,
text-color : #fff,
);
```
To override any values with your own, simply create a new `$star-rating` map variable and include only the values you wish to change.
Important: Make sure you define `$star-rating` before you import the `src/star-rating.scss` file:
```sass
$star-rating: (
base-height: 32px,
star-size : 30px,
);
@import "../../node_modules/star-rating.js/src/star-rating"
```
### How to change CSS style priority
Sometimes an existing stylesheet rules will override the default CSS styles for Star Ratings. To solve this problem, you can specify a "parent" option in the `$star-rating` map variable. This option value should be a high priority/specificity property such as an id attribute or similar.
In the following example, all Star Rating css rules will begin with `[id^=stars]` which targets any id attributes that begin with "stars" (i.e. `#stars-1`):
```sass
$star-rating: (
parent: '[id^=stars]',
);
```
The CSS rule `.gl-star-rating { ... }` now becomes `[id^=stars] .gl-star-rating { ... }`.
## Compatibility
- All modern browsers
If you need to use the Star Rating library in a unsupported browser (i.e. Internet Explorer), use the [Polyfill service](https://polyfill.io).
